Order total: $15.50 Open: year round Seating: indoor and outdoor Parking: Just Uber, walk, or bus over Order: 1 polish sausage,... Chicago style Pros: Life changing to be honest. I usually put away at least 2 hot dogs and a burger, but I decided to do onepolish sausage (as told by a local Uber driver, the polish sausage is better than the dog) with cheese fries and go from there.Wow. I never ever thought to put both relish and pickles on a hot dog. Chicago style also adds mustard, onion, tomato, celerysalt, and sport peppers. I had no idea hot dogs could be a full sandwich until now. I have a new favorite topping combinationand it's 100% this. Bonus, the 1 mile walk around Navy Pier made for a great view of the city and famous ferris wheel. Cons:Where the hell do you get sport peppers?! Read more
